after a semester in Krak�w and a lovely summer back home, I want to try Warsaw (don't ask me why!) Twisted Evil . I got offers from five schools, Lang, Target, Resource, LFB and Orange. The business English schools look more interesting to me. But does anybody know anything, maybe good, maybe a reason to stay away, about them? Mail me off-list if you prefer that.

And how much can I expect to make? - The pay ranges from less than I got in Krak�w to much more. Also what should I pay for accomodation? I saw posts on this board that say about 800 for a one-room, but is that still true? I'm confused.

When it comes to renting a place, I doubt you'll find anywhere in Warsaw for under 1000 - even more if you want to be in the Centre (Srodmiescie). I had an apartment on Nowy Swiat that was 27m2, and it was waaaaay too much (1200zl). Now I live in the suburbs and pay half the price for twice the apartment.

As far as those schools go, the only one I can vouch for Orange, who seem to have a pretty sturdy reputation. I dont know anything about the others.

For wages, it starts at 50zl for 60mins and goes up based on your qualifications and experience. Are you EU or US? This may affect whether a school wants to deal with your paperwork.

Lang, Resource and LFB all pay slightly above PLN 50 for 45 minutes. Orange and Target pay less. Orange uses a terrible system of own materials, probably best avoided.

You can find 30 metre flats in the city center for 1100 up.
